Fulham are in negotiations with Lyon over the potential transfer of French World Cup forward Sidney Govou for a fee of around £3.5m, according to the Daily Mirror.

Speedy Govou was part of the French squad that made the final and had several substitute appearances in Germany – and now he is set for the Premiership.

Coleman has cash to spend on a new forward and hopes Govou will come over to London for talks after a short break.

Govou has been touted round to several clubs but Fulham believe they have won the race. Lyon are willing to sell as boss Gerard Houllier tries to raise cash to buy Nicolas Anelka from Fenerbahce.
